One of the central themes of the book is the search for identity and meaning in a postmodern world. Sara, the protagonist, feels disconnected from her life in Spain and seeks a fresh start in Berlin. However, as she navigates the city's streets, she realizes that her new surroundings only lead to more questions about who she is and what she wants.

The use of Berlin as a setting is also noteworthy. The city becomes a character in its own right, with its turbulent history, vibrant art scene, and diverse cultural landscape.
